Position Summary

This position is responsible for the acceptance testing, maintenance, troubleshooting, and upgrade services of low and medium voltage electrical power distribution equipment in critical environments including industrial facilities, healthcare, data centers, and utilities. As a NETA-certified organization, our technicians perform work in strict accordance with NETA, ANSI, IEEE, and NFPA standards, ensuring the highest levels of safety, reliability, and system performance.

Key Responsibilities

  • Perform acceptance and maintenance testing in accordance with NETA standards (ATS/MTS)
  • Inspect, test, troubleshoot, and service electrical power distribution systems
  • Perform equipment upgrades, retrofits, and modernization services
  • Install and support metering systems and asset monitoring solutions
  • Execute circuit breaker upgrades and replacements
  • Analyze test results and identify deficiencies, hazards, and failure risks
  • Prepare detailed NETA-compliant field service reports and documentation
  • Maintain strict adherence to safety standards, including NFPA 70E and site-specific requirements
  • Interface with customers, providing clear communication of findings and recommendations
  • Support commissioning, troubleshooting, and emergency service work as required
